Two Bihari women arrested with 8 kg of cannabis at Agartala Railway Station

Agartala, 8th September 2025 :   In a late-night operation, the Government Railway Police (GRP) recovered 8 kilograms of cannabis and arrested two alleged female drug traffickers at Agartala Railway Station.

According to a GRP official, the arrests were made during a routine inspection conducted on Sunday night. The two women, identified as Sushma Kumari (26) and Soma Kumari (20), both residents of Nalanda district in Bihar, were reportedly attempting to transport the contraband from Agartala to Bihar.

The seized ganja was recovered in a single haul, and a case has been registered against the accused under relevant sections of the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ances (NDPS) Act. Further investigation is underway to determine the source and intended distribution network of the seized narcotics.

Authorities have intensified surveillance at key transit points in the region amid rising concerns over inter-state drug trafficking.
